The Holy Al-Abbas Shrine inaugurated the activities of the second day of the central graduation ceremony for girl-students from Iraqi universities and Islamic countries, the eighth version . The ceremony is organized by Religious Al-Kafeel Schools for Womenaffiliated with Legal Custodian Office for WomenAffairs at the Holy Shrine, under the slogan (From the Light of Fatima We Illuminate the World), and for the academic year 2023/2024, with the participation of more than 4000 girl-students from various Iraqi governorates and Islamic countries.
The ceremony was attended by the Secretary-General of Holy Al-Abbas Shrine, seid. Mustafa Murtada Al-Dhia' al-Din, and a number of its board members, department heads and officials. The ceremony activities began with the recitation of ayats from Glorious Quran by the reciter of the Holy Shrine, seid. Haider Julakhan, followed by the recitation of the graduation oath of loyalty and honesty to serve the homeland in front of the shrine of Aba al-Fadl al-Abbas (peace be upon him) in the courtyard of Bab al-Qibla, and performing the ceremonies of visiting . Seid. Al-Dhia Al-Din said, "The Holy Abbasid Shrine is guided by the supreme religious authority, as all its programs and activities focus on the human being : his religion and his country," indicating that "this activity was designed by the legal custodian of the Holy Shrine, His Eminence, the scholar seid. Ahmed Al-Safi, and its details were interpreted , this vision focuses on respecting the human being and revering knowledge and scholars.
" He added, "The participating graduates here were from all colors of the Iraqi spectrum, and the icon of the ceremony was the Iraqi palm tree, the supreme Iraqi symbol to renew our belonging to Iraq, the participation of graduates from other Islamic countries indicates that this graduation model is praiseworthy and reflects and translates our Islamic identity." Al-Dhia Al-Din explained that "the eighth edition of the central graduation ceremony for girl-students from Iraqi universities and Islamic countries witnessed the participation of 170 girl-students from 7 Islamic countries: Kuwait, Bahrain, the Sultanate of Oman, Lebanon, Iran, Pakistan, and Saudi Arabia, in addition to more than 4,000 female students from within Iraq." The Secretary-General stressed the necessity for educated women to adhere to moral values and be a role model in society, and that education alone is not enough to form a civilized personality, but rather cultural and social awareness is necessary. The Holy Al-Abbas Shrine holds the graduation ceremony of "Daughters of Al-Kafeel", with the aim of providing moral support to the graduating girl-students, as their educational journey concludes and their practical life begins from the courtyard of Aba Al-Fadl Al-Abbas (peace be upon him).
